🤖

AI Agent 自主代理三王實戰

CH3 | 終端機裡的 AI 特助——Claude Code 實戰

住在終端機裡的 AI 特助——沒有花俏畫面,但做事又快又精準。用中文對話就能讀檔、改檔、管版本!

📋 本章學習目標

  • 理解 Claude Code 的定位和擅長的事情
  • 在電腦上成功安裝並啟動 Claude Code
  • 用中文對話讀取和修改檔案
  • 學會基本的 Git 版本控制操作
  • 了解 Voice Mode 語音輸入功能
  • 掌握 Claude Code 和 Antigravity 的選擇時機
1 / 10

3.1 Claude Code 是什麼?

Claude Code 是 Anthropic 公司推出的終端機 AI 助手。所謂「終端機」,就是那個讓你輸入指令、按 Enter 執行的命令列視窗(Windows 上叫做 PowerShell)。

一切都是文字——你打字問它,它打字回你,中間穿插著它在你電腦上執行的各種操作。正因為直接在終端機裡運作,它可以執行任何你在命令列上能做的事情。

Claude Code 擅長什麼?

場景用 Antigravity用 Claude Code
從零做一個網頁✅ 更適合(有預覽)可以做但看不到即時預覽
修改一個設定檔可以但大材小用✅ 更適合(快速精準)
批次重命名 100 個檔案不太方便✅ 一個指令搞定
Git 操作(commit、push)可以但步驟多✅ 用對話就好
安裝和設定軟體可以✅ 直接執行指令
理解整個專案結構可以✅ 快速掃描全部檔案
💡 簡單的選擇原則:要「建造」新東西,用 Antigravity;要「操作」現有的東西,用 Claude Code。
2 / 10

3.2 安裝前置條件:Node.js

Claude Code 需要 Node.js 才能運行。安裝過程非常簡單,只需要幾個步驟。

【步驟 1】前往 Node.js 官網

打開瀏覽器,前往 https://nodejs.org/,選擇左邊的 LTS(長期支援版),點擊下載。

【步驟 2】執行安裝程式

下載完成後,執行安裝程式。一路按「Next」、「I agree」、「Install」就好,不需要更改任何設定。

【步驟 3】驗證安裝

打開 PowerShell(按 Windows 鍵,搜尋 PowerShell),輸入:

node --version

如果看到類似 v22.x.xv24.x.x 的版本號碼,就表示安裝成功了。

Node.js 安裝成功確認
💡 已經裝過 Node.js 了?只要版本是 v18 以上就可以。輸入 node --version 檢查一下就好。
3 / 10

3.2 安裝 Claude Code 與首次啟動

【步驟 1】安裝 Claude Code

Node.js 裝好之後,在 PowerShell 裡輸入:

npm install -g @anthropic-ai/claude-code

安裝過程可能需要一到兩分鐘。安裝完成後,確認版本:

claude --version
Claude Code 安裝成功

【步驟 2】首次啟動與登入

在 PowerShell 裡輸入 claude,第一次啟動會要求登入:

  • Anthropic API Key:把 sk-ant- 開頭的 Key 貼上去
  • Anthropic 帳號登入:透過瀏覽器授權
  • 訂閱方案:Claude Pro / Max 訂閱
Claude Code 首次啟動畫面
✅ 登入之後,你會看到一個簡潔的對話介面——一個輸入游標在等你打字。這就是 Claude Code 的全部介面了!
4 / 10

3.3 基本對話操作

Claude Code 跟一般聊天機器人最大的不同:它不只是回答問題,它會直接在你的電腦上行動

練習一:打個招呼

你好,請用中文跟我說話

Claude Code 會用中文回覆你。跟 ChatGPT 一樣,只是發生在終端機裡。

練習二:問它系統問題

我的電腦上有裝 Node.js 嗎?是什麼版本?

它會真的去你的電腦上執行 node --version,然後把結果告訴你。

練習三:探索資料夾

幫我看一下目前這個資料夾裡有什麼

Claude Code 會列出所有的檔案和子資料夾,通常還會附上簡短說明。

Claude Code 的工作目錄:啟動時會以你在 PowerShell 裡所在的目錄作為起點。想操作特定資料夾,可以先用 cd D:\Moltbot 切換過去,再輸入 claude
5 / 10

3.4 檔案操作

讀取、修改、建立、搜尋——全部用對話就能完成,不需要自己打開檔案、找到那一行、小心翼翼地修改。

📖 讀取檔案

幫我讀取 config.json 的內容

會把檔案完整內容顯示出來,還附上它的理解和說明。

✏️ 修改檔案

幫我把 config.json 裡的 port
從 3000 改成 18789

先讀取、找到、修改、存檔,兩秒內完成。還會告訴你改了什麼。

📄 建立新檔案

幫我建立一個 hello.txt,
內容寫「第一個檔案」

Claude Code 會建好檔案,你可以用檔案總管打開確認。

🔍 搜尋內容

幫我在這個專案裡搜尋
所有包含 "API_KEY" 的檔案

快速掃描所有檔案,列出哪些檔案的哪幾行包含關鍵字。

⚠️ 安全機制:Claude Code 在修改檔案或執行可能影響系統的指令之前,通常會先跟你確認「是否允許這個操作?」你可以選擇允許或拒絕。
6 / 10

3.5 Git 版本控制——你的檔案時光機

Git 就是你檔案的「時光機」。它會幫你記住每一次修改的歷史——你什麼時候改了什麼、為什麼改。有了 Claude Code,你完全不需要學 Git 的指令

操作跟 Claude Code 說什麼背後的 Git 指令
初始化 Git幫我初始化 Gitgit init
儲存一個版本幫我 commit,訊息寫「完成首頁」git add + git commit
查看歷史幫我看最近的 Git 歷史紀錄git log
回到舊版本幫我把 config.json 恢復到上一版git checkout / restore
💡 Commit 訊息的意義:每次 commit 都附上簡短說明,記錄這次你做了什麼改動。好的 commit 訊息像日記一樣,讓你的「時光旅行」更有效率。
✅ 有了 Git,你永遠不用擔心「改壞了回不去」。如果改壞了什麼,跟 Claude Code 說一聲就能復原!
7 / 10

3.6 Voice Mode 與斜線指令

🎤 Voice Mode——用說的跟 AI 對話

按住鍵盤上的空白鍵(Space)不放,就會進入語音模式。對著麥克風說出你的需求(中文即可),說完後放開空白鍵。Claude Code 會把語音轉成文字,然後像平常一樣執行操作。

🙌 手邊在忙

看著另一份文件時,同時讓 Claude Code 做事

📝 長篇描述

複雜需求用說的比打字快

♿ 行動不便

暫時不方便打字時使用

⌨️ 斜線指令(Slash Commands)

指令功能什麼時候用
/help顯示說明文件不確定怎麼操作的時候
/clear清除對話歷史想重新開始的時候
/compact壓縮對話記憶對話太長、反應變慢時
/cost顯示 API 使用量想確認花了多少錢時
/doctor診斷設定遇到問題的時候
8 / 10

3.9 VS Code 整合與實戰練習

在 VS Code 裡使用 Claude Code

  1. 打開 VS Code
  2. Ctrl+` 打開終端機面板
  3. 在終端機裡輸入 claude

一邊在 VS Code 的編輯區看檔案,一邊在下方的終端機裡跟 Claude Code 對話。修改的檔案會即時反映在編輯區

在 VS Code 中使用 Claude Code

🦞 綜合實戰練習

試著用 Claude Code 完成以下操作:

# 步驟 1:建立資料夾
幫我在 D 槽建立一個叫做「龍蝦練習」的資料夾

# 步驟 2:建立設定檔
在「龍蝦練習」裡建立 config.json

# 步驟 3:修改設定
幫我把 config.json 裡的 name 改成「阿亮的龍蝦小助手」

# 步驟 4:確認結果
幫我讀一下 config.json,確認修改結果

# 步驟 5:版本控制
幫我初始化 Git,然後 commit,訊息寫「初始設定完成」
9 / 10

3.12 小結與展望

🤖 認識工具

Claude Code 是住在終端機裡的 AI 特助,做事快速而精準,用中文對話即可操作。

📦 安裝成功

安裝了 Node.js → 安裝 Claude Code → 完成首次登入,三步搞定。

📂 檔案操作

讀取、修改、建立、搜尋——全部用對話完成,不需要自己動手。

⏰ Git 時光機

用 Git 版本控制保存每一步,永遠不怕改壞了回不去。

🔀 Antigravity vs Claude Code 選擇框架

你的任務是什麼?
│
├─ 要「建造」新東西(網頁、應用程式、專案)
│   └→ 用 Antigravity(有預覽、有多 Agent)
│
├─ 要「操作」現有的東西(改設定、管檔案、跑指令)
│   └→ 用 Claude Code(快速、精準、直接)
│
├─ 要除錯或解決問題
│   └→ 兩個都行,看你手邊開著哪個
│
└─ 不確定
    └→ 先試 Claude Code(啟動快、輕量)

📖 下一章預告:CH4 三王出擊!第一個協作專案
把 Antigravity 和 Claude Code 結合起來,分工合作完成一個完整的小專案——「龍蝦 AI 個人檔案產生器」!

前往 CH4 ➡️
10 / 10